Transaction 65e781fa073edaa21ce6f515471db0af59b618786f5d327bf29a77d47b3982de
1 Input
2 Outputs
- 65e781fa073edaa21ce6f515471db0af59b618786f5d327bf29a77d47b3982de:0
- 65e781fa073edaa21ce6f515471db0af59b618786f5d327bf29a77d47b3982de:1
value 16015490
address 16LC2ZRTKvRK9r2ntT15HVR62inTv1i9RD
value 18143650457
address 1FDMsw2zT2kCbtFyfg3uL2BSNF7BenHRHU